comparemela.com

Top Locations Tagged with Data Services Delhi India

Data Services Delhi India in India - 110002/Business-center near Delhi

1). Reliable Data Services Delhi India

Data Services Delhi India in India - 110042/Local-service near Delhi

2). Ddm Data Services Delhi India

Data Services Delhi India in India - 486111/Business-center near Delhi

3). Gobind Data Services Delhi India

4). Technovate Data Services Delhi India

Data Services Delhi India in India - 110007/Business-center near North Delhi

5). Vinayak Data Services Delhi India

Data Services Delhi India in India - 110085/Business-service near North Delhi

6). Data Services Delhi India

vimarsana © 2020. All Rights Reserved.